What is the difference between onboarding and orientation?

11 Likes

Questions please. Or shall I get going with onboarding Vs Orientation?

12 Likes

Hi Chitra, onboarding is a defined process in terms of submission of documents, new forms relating to the employment, statutory benefits, insurance etc to be filled up. Orientation is about familiarity of the organization, the business lines of the company, the awareness of the CXO’s, the business heads, deptment heads etc of the organization, awareness of the various policies.

13 Likes

departments* Orientation is also about cross function department meetings, familiarity of the role of other people in the company, awareness of the diff functions and understanding the interlinkage between the diff depts.

What are the three most important elements of an orientation program?

10 Likes

The sense of belonginess of the employee is high, gives good depth knowledge and it becomes easy for the trainer/mentor/orientation manager to arrest issues then and there.

11 Likes

(a) Orientation Manual covering “Organization History, Growth Path and ambition ahead”
(b) Process and policies - leave, reimbursement, travel, insurance claim, work related policies,
(c) Role Orientation - KPI’s (standard one’s), KRA’s and KD’s.

What are the characteristics of a good training program?

9 Likes

Very important Question. Training program can of 2 types (a) I know what to train upon and (b) I need to run an assessment to know exactly know what to train upon. Often, the mistake happens here as we end up doing training without the root cause or need to training in mind. Let us suppose we do not know what to train but we have a training to do, no worries, we should ask the concerned department in terms of the expected goal with timelines, then run an assessment and then basis the result of assessment, we should do the training and retaining program. Retain is important as data says only 60% is retained and put to application from training session to work
